70% rise in Irish emigrants getting Australian approval
New figures, released by Australia’s department of immigration and citizenship, reveal that Irish citizens are now the third-highest recipients of four-year temporary residence visas.
Irish people were granted 3,100 “primary 457 visas” — offered to skilled workers, and their dependents, sponsored by an Australian company — from July to Dec 31 last year.
